Neglected Musicals will present LoveMusik from June 24, in the Downstairs Theatre at Belvoir for limited shows 

Featuring the music of Kurt Weill across all of his career, LoveMusik follows the lives of the unlikeliest of lovers – the brilliant, intellectual German composer Kurt Weill and a lusty girl from the streets of Vienna who became his muse and star, Lotte Lenya. With a book by Alfred Uhry (Pulitzer Prize winner, Driving Miss Daisy), LoveMusik is an epic romance, set in Berlin, Paris, Broadway and Hollywood, spanning 25 years in the lives of this complicated couple. From their courtship and early collaborations in Europe, through their journey to America and the debut of the landmark musical The Threepenny OperaLoveMusik gets deep inside this fascinating partnership. The musical features some of Weill’s best-loved songs, including Speak Low, Surabaya Johnny, It Never Was You, Mack the Knife, September Song, and Pirate Jenny.

“LoveMusik is a celebration of the art, passion, and personal sacrifices that defined Kurt Weill’s career – shedding light on his relationship with lover and muse Lotte Lenya, and his dazzling creative partnership with Bertolt Brecht,” said director Miranda Middleton.  “Brecht and Weill’s artistic mission to expose the corruption, hypocrisy, and greed of modern capitalist society feels more vital than ever.”

NEGLECTED MUSICALS is a theatre initiative dedicated to presenting musical theatre that has never (or rarely) been seen in Australia.  The musicals are presented with scripts in hand, and with piano accompaniment after only a day’s rehearsal.
